Output 5f07af31af00ae6abe1cda38d35c7c0320ee792ed410203be8cf41c566548010:0

value
265900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a86f9889babf6c9b70a3d124f28f0ffa6d198792 OP_EQUAL
address
3H3d8azom5KW1Hyp6fLkHA7BB7pxzChXuw
transaction
5f07af31af00ae6abe1cda38d35c7c0320ee792ed410203be8cf41c566548010
confirmations
264370
spent
true